The Hidden Science of Performance Tires

To grasp how performance tires help the BMW M2, we need a little science. We simply must dive into tire design. Tires are much more than just air and rubber. Their fundamental parts matter greatly, it turns out. This includes the tread pattern. The rubber mix is also incredibly vital. Then there’s sidewall stiffness. These parts all work together.

The tread pattern on performance tires is super important. BMW often uses top brands, you see. Think of Michelin Pilot Super Sport. Or perhaps Pirelli P Zero tires. These are known for their amazing grip. Their handling is also superior, hands down. For instance, the M2 comes with 19-inch wheels. Both front and rear wheels are this size. They balance looks with true performance. Their asymmetric tread pushes water away. This cuts down hydroplaning risks a lot. It boosts grip in wet conditions. Pretty smart, right?

The rubber compound used is definitely softer. It’s softer than on standard tires. This soft nature helps with traction a ton. It’s especially good when you corner hard. Take the Michelin Pilot Sport 4S, for example. BMW M cars often use it. It has a very unique rubber blend. That blend gives amazing grip. Michelin says this tire offers more dry grip. It’s about a 20% increase over standard tires. That’s a huge difference! Honestly, it really changes how the car feels.

The stiffness of a tire’s sidewall also matters a lot. It affects how a car corners. A stiff sidewall keeps the tire’s shape well. It resists deforming under hard forces. This means less wobbly movement. And you get better handling as a direct result. The M2’s performance tires are built for this. They allow for very sharp steering. You feel the road keenly, which is great.

Tires are also vital for braking, obviously. Performance tires can shorten stops. They reduce distances significantly. Tests show the M2 stops super fast. It goes from 60 mph to 0 in 100 feet. With standard tires, it’s more like 120 feet. That 20-foot difference is massive. It could save lives in an emergency. Honestly, it’s a big, big deal.

Performance tires also handle heat well. They work best at higher temperatures. This is important for maintaining grip. Tires get stickier as they heat up. It’s called the thermal grip effect. During a fast drive, tires heat up quickly. This boosts traction for acceleration. It’s quite clever, isn’t it?

Standard tires are built to last longer. Performance tires focus solely on grip. This means performance tires wear out faster. But they give much better performance. A [Consumer Reports](https://www.consumerreports.org/) study shared some numbers. Performance tires last about 30,000 to 40,000 miles. Standard tires can hit 60,000 miles. So, you might replace them sooner. That’s the trade-off, you see.

A Trip Through History: Tire Evolution

To grasp where we are today, we must see the past. The story of performance tires is simply amazing. It’s truly fascinating to trace. Initially, tires just needed to last a while. And they needed to be cheap, right? But fast driving became really popular. Motorsports helped push this change. Tire makers started to create new things.

The 1970s and 1980s changed everything profoundly. Radial tires were introduced. They offered better grip. Handling also improved greatly. Compared to old bias-ply tires, they were a huge step up. This period saw new performance brands emerge. Michelin and Pirelli started focusing on fast cars. It was a new era.

The 1990s and early 2000s saw even more progress. Cars like the BMW M3 grew popular. The Nissan Skyline also rose to fame. This pushed tire technology further. Manufacturers used better rubber compounds. New tread designs also appeared. These improved grip and performance even more. Honestly, it was a rapid progression.

Today’s tires are incredible pieces of tech. Modern ones have cool features. They offer run-flat capabilities. Their unique treads adapt to changing conditions. The M2 uses these advancements fully. It stands on decades of evolution. It’s really quite a journey, wouldn’t you say?

FAQ: Debunking Common Tire Myths

We all hear things about tires. Let’s clear up some common myths right now.

Do performance tires wear out faster?

Yes, they often wear quicker. Their rubber is softer. But enthusiasts often find the trade-off worth it.

Are performance tires only for racing?

Not at all, truthfully! They shine in racing. But they are great for daily driving too. They offer better handling. They also improve safety significantly.

Can I use performance tires in winter?

It’s really not a good idea. They are for warm weather. You need dedicated winter tires for cold conditions. That’s crucial for your safety.

Are performance tires noisier than standard ones?

Sometimes, yes, they are a bit. The softer compounds and aggressive treads can create more road noise. But it’s often a small trade-off for the superior grip.

Do I need special wheels for performance tires?

Generally, no, you don’t. Performance tires fit standard wheel sizes. Just ensure the size matches your car’s specifications.

How often should I replace performance tires?

It depends on how you drive. Check your tread depth regularly. Most experts say to replace them around 4/32 inch tread remaining.

Can I mix performance tires with standard tires?

No, never mix them. This can create unsafe handling characteristics. Always use a matched set of four tires. It’s really important.

Do performance tires improve fuel economy?

Usually, no, they don’t. Their softer compounds and higher grip often increase rolling resistance. This can slightly reduce fuel efficiency, actually.

What’s the optimal temperature for performance tires?

They work best when warm. Ideal operating temperatures vary. It’s usually between 160-220°F (70-105°C). That’s quite a range.

Is a break-in period needed for new performance tires?

Yes, definitely, it is. Drive gently for the first 100-200 miles. This helps the compounds cure properly. It also allows lubricants to wear off.

Do performance tires require more maintenance?

Not really more, but consistent attention. Regular pressure checks are key. Proper rotations are also important. They just need good care.

Are performance tires good for wet weather?

They offer good wet grip generally. But they are not designed for standing water. That’s where specific wet weather or all-season tires might excel more.

Do performance tires offer a smoother ride?

Not necessarily, actually. Their stiffer sidewalls can sometimes make the ride firmer. This is a trade-off for better handling.

How do I know if my M2 tires are performance tires?

Check your car’s manual or the tire sidewall. Look for specific brand names and model numbers. These usually indicate performance.

Are wider tires always better for performance?

Wider tires often mean more grip. But they can also increase rolling resistance. Sometimes, narrower tires are better for certain conditions. It’s a balance.
